Hi Hilary,Hilary wrote:3 Societies
Are you the same Hilary over at finchworld that was asking about the deaths of your society chicks? If so, I am sorry to hear that they didn't make it. Also, I don't think air sac mites was the cause. Society finches are generally considered resistant (not susceptible) to air sac mites, and in fact are often used to "break the cycle" by raising gouldian chicks into air-sac-mite-free adults. I can create a post in the "health" forum on this site if you are interested in other possible causes to consider.
